Leadership Review Briefing — Divestment of Quayside Logistics

For branch managers: Harwick Group has entered advanced discussions to sell its Quayside Logistics unit to Pellerin Capital. Day-to-day operations continue unchanged, and customer commitments remain fully in force through transition. Managers should direct all enquiries to the central response team and avoid speculation with staff or clients. Further detail on the strategic rationale appears in the confidential note below.

internal memo for kahif-hawip: Headcount on the Quenix team goes from 3 to 140 by the end of January. Gross margin on Quenix came in at 5 percent against a plan of 5 percent.

Subject: Reminder job patch ready for review

Small change to the Merriford clinic appointment reminder job. Dedupe window widened from 12h to 24h so rescheduled visits don't trigger double sends. Also drops reminders for cancelled slots at enqueue time instead of send time. Tests cover the timezone edge around midnight local. No schema changes. Please review by Thursday so it makes the Friday train. Built and verified against the candidate whose trace token follows.

session token of kahog-bahif = htk9_f63daec35

## Deployment

Heads up, new folks: since the Ledgerline payroll export moved from fixed-width to the new column format, deploys must bump the export schema version or downstream jobs choke silently. Deploy via the usual pipeline; nothing fancy. Just double-check the exporter settings before you ship. The current production settings are listed below.

config for kajeg-kahog:
WENIX_LOG_LEVEL=debug
WENIX_METRICS_HOST=metrics.wenix.qirvansys.corp
WENIX_POOL_SIZE=4